Еще одна порция исправлений, связанных с проходящими нововведениями.

В этой версии снова починены дискуссии/комментарии, починено редактирование эпиграфа дневника.

Прочие изменения:
– в контекстном меню трея теперь выводится никнейм;
– если кликнуть по новому комментарию или дискуссии на соответствующей вкладке с зажатым Ctrl, то комментарий/дискуссия откроется без изменения счетчика (аналогично ссылке «Ознакомиться» на сайте). Также можно воспользоваться пунктом «Ознакомиться» в контекстном меню комментариев или дискуссий. Обращаю внимание, что в предыдущих версиях комбинации Ctrl+Click и Shift+Click просто выделяли строчку в списке дискуссий, чтобы потом отписаться от нескольких дискуссий разом; теперь для выделения работает только Shift+Click;
– подсветка в списке новых комментариев и дискуссий:
- элементы, появившиеся при последней проверке, подсвечиваются синим;
- элементы, которые уже открывались (например, вы кликнули по ним) становятся серыми, но не исчезают из списка. окончательно из списка они исчезнут при следующей проверке сообщений;
- элементы, которые были открыты функцией «Ознакомиться», становятся сиреневыми.
– кнопка «Отправить и обновить все», назначение которой очевидно - она одним кликом отправляет все новые посты и обновляет все измененные, объединяя, таким образом, функционал кнопок «Отправить все» и «Обновить все»;
– настройка «Не мигать иконкой в трее» (настройки » прочее) отключает «моргание» значка программы в трее Windows при обращении к сети. Если включить эту опцию, то в Windows XP / Windows Vista иконка программы не будет постоянно оставаться на виду, а прятаться через некоторое время и появляться снова только при появлении новых сообщений (точно так же, как и обычные иконки скрываются через некоторое время при отсутствии активности);
– возможность получать уведомления о новых постах не для всех избранных, а только для выбранной группы (настройки » онлайн-сервис » сообщать только о постах группы...). При включении этой опции программа продолжит собирать информацию обо всех постах (т.е. на вкладке «Избранное» в главном окне вы увидите все посты), но сообщать будет только о постах тех пользователей, которые входят в выбранную группу. Обратите внимание, что нужную группу можно создать непосредственно в программе (настройки » группы избранного) и даже не отправлять ее на сайт, таким образом, даже о существовании этой группы никто не узнает.

Обновление по необходимости.
По традиции обращаю внимание, что отладка последних нововведений на @дневниках, как и в прошлые разы, может затянуться, так что это, возможно, не последняя такая версия.

http://photonid.com/diary/atclient/atdiary.client.rar - 774 кБ.

С жалобами и предложениями прошу в комментарии.

@темы: @дневники

Комментарии
26.06.2009 в 10:48

Тотальная неудачница и убийца жёстких дисков.
"Не обессудьте"? Oo'
30.06.2009 в 21:44

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
Картинка *.JPG сначала закачивается на сервер, а потом показывает ошбку, в то время как *.jpg сохраняет нормально =) сделайте так чтоб переименовывал если большими буквами нельзя... Или уж тогда пусть хоть ошибку показывает ПЕРЕД отправкой
05.07.2009 в 18:30

Живи так – чтобы люди, столкнувшись с тобой, улыбнулись, а, общаясь с тобой, стали чуточку счастливей...
где-то недели 1,5-2 у меня из клиента "ушли" все ПЧ и больше не появляются :nope:
И еще один старый-старый глюк. Когда с вкладки "Избранное" перехожу в дневники, то после каждого нажатия на нике, который хочу почитать, клиент переключает меня на вкладку избранного с другой группой (последней в списке) и каждый раз нужно снова возвращаться на нужную группу (даже если открыта "ВСЕ")
Система Вин ХР.

Пожелания.
Сейчас у меня слетела мыша и приходиться максимально пользоваться клавиатурой. Посему стало актуальным:
Открыта вкладка "Избранное": слева список групп, справа ники. Можно сделать переключение в часть с никами ТАБом, по никами переход стрелками и открытие дневника по ЭНТЕРу?
Проверила: все вкладки, и переключение по группам с клавиатуры - реально, а вот по никами не прыгает и не включает.....
05.07.2009 в 18:52

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
да кстати с ПЧ что делать то?
05.07.2009 в 22:32

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
Ааааааа! Я посмотрел свой дневник!!! Иногда встречается "временный пост дайри-клиента", а самих постов нет!!! Как так? в клиенте же было написанно что всё нормально отправлено!! Что делать? как проверить все сразу?
06.07.2009 в 09:45

Тотальная неудачница и убийца жёстких дисков.
Чувак с другой планеты

Ааааааа! Я посмотрел свой дневник!!! Иногда встречается "временный пост дайри-клиента", а самих постов нет!!! Как так? в клиенте же было написанно что всё нормально отправлено!! Что делать? как проверить все сразу?

Советую отправлять посты без галочки "Не использовать графические смайлики", иначе и не такое будет.
06.07.2009 в 09:45

Тотальная неудачница и убийца жёстких дисков.
> да кстати с ПЧ что делать то?

В соседнем посте была обновлённая версия, или даже где-то в этом треде...
06.07.2009 в 10:02

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
Советую отправлять посты без галочки "Не использовать графические смайлики", иначе и не такое будет. я и без нее отправляю.
В соседнем посте была обновлённая версия, или даже где-то в этом треде... попробуем
06.07.2009 в 10:26

Живи так – чтобы люди, столкнувшись с тобой, улыбнулись, а, общаясь с тобой, стали чуточку счастливей...
Советую отправлять посты без галочки "Не использовать графические смайлики", иначе и не такое будет.
и без тем :)
06.07.2009 в 10:31

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
Советую отправлять посты без галочки "Не использовать графические смайлики", иначе и не такое будет.
и без тем

ха-ха-ха =)))))))Может еще на всякий случай без заголовков и тела поста??? [шучу]
06.07.2009 в 10:42

Живи так – чтобы люди, столкнувшись с тобой, улыбнулись, а, общаясь с тобой, стали чуточку счастливей...
Чувак с другой планеты ))))
нет, правда, сама заметила, когд аотправляешь с темами такой глюк, а без них все проталкиается нормально :nope:
06.07.2009 в 10:44

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
без тем... не знаю... не красиво уже =)
06.07.2009 в 10:46

Живи так – чтобы люди, столкнувшись с тобой, улыбнулись, а, общаясь с тобой, стали чуточку счастливей...
Чувак с другой планеты уверена, это временно. изменения в скриптах на сайте происходят слишком часто, что портит работу клиента :(
06.07.2009 в 11:03

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
Lapulia а нельзя как нибудь наладить контакт с админима сайта что б они предупреждали о замене?
06.07.2009 в 11:14

Живи так – чтобы люди, столкнувшись с тобой, улыбнулись, а, общаясь с тобой, стали чуточку счастливей...
Чувак с другой планеты вот этого уже не скажу. Но мне кажется это где-то из области фантастики что б они предупреждали о замене
Сама некоторое время проработала в программерской конторе. Среди прочего и сайты писали. Как это делается: о, тут глючит - изменили, и тут не совсем корректно, а тут можно сделать иначе... а как все эти изменения отразятся на работе того, о существовании чего я даже не в курсе, а тем более не знаю, КАК оно работает.....
06.07.2009 в 11:15

Тотальная неудачница и убийца жёстких дисков.
Чувак с другой планеты

я и без нее отправляю

Странно. L.P.M. сказал, что это и есть решение проблемы. Без неё у меня как раз и перестали появляться все эти временные записи.

А вообще, ощущение, что клиент ни как не контролирует отправку записей. Несколько раз было, что запись отправилась успешно и даже появилась, но URL в клиенте указывал на эту временную запись.

Lapulia

и без тем

Ээээ... MWA поддерживает темы. Суть плясок в том, чтобы клиент использовал только MWA, иначе он будет отправлять запись дважду: для того чтобы создать заглушку, а потом чтобы через стандартную форму отправить на её место сам пост. Иногда у него это даже получается.

нет, правда, сама заметила, когд аотправляешь с темами такой глюк, а без них все проталкиается нормально

Я в другой дневник всегда с темами отправляю - ни разу не было глюков, разве что один раз, когда темы пропали, но они сами потом появились. При чём, одинаково что через клиент, что через Симагик.

Чувак с другой планеты

а нельзя как нибудь наладить контакт с админима сайта что б они предупреждали о замене?

Наивные ^^' Что-то у них там не срослось ^^' Хотя работы велись.
06.07.2009 в 11:17

Живи так – чтобы люди, столкнувшись с тобой, улыбнулись, а, общаясь с тобой, стали чуточку счастливей...
Чувак с другой планеты вот этого уже не скажу. Но мне кажется это где-то из области фантастики что б они предупреждали о замене
Сама некоторое время проработала в программерской конторе. Среди прочего и сайты писали. Как это делается: о, тут глючит - изменили, и тут не совсем корректно, а тут можно сделать иначе... а как все эти изменения отразятся на работе того, о существовании чего я даже не в курсе, а тем более не знаю, КАК оно работает.....
06.07.2009 в 11:23

Живи так – чтобы люди, столкнувшись с тобой, улыбнулись, а, общаясь с тобой, стали чуточку счастливей...
Чувак с другой планеты вот этого уже не скажу. Но мне кажется это где-то из области фантастики что б они предупреждали о замене
Сама некоторое время проработала в программерской конторе. Среди прочего и сайты писали. Как это делается: о, тут глючит - изменили, и тут не совсем корректно, а тут можно сделать иначе... а как все эти изменения отразятся на работе того, о существовании чего я даже не в курсе, а тем более не знаю, КАК оно работает.....
06.07.2009 в 11:43

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
Может тогда попробовать договориться на сервис "client.diary.ru" где будут статичные скрипты и куда будет обращаться клиент???

--

А еще может быть попробовать сделать сам клиент из нескольких файлов, что бы они собирались в целый и уже тогда запускался. Для чего? Для того что бы если нужно было заменить на пример метод отправки поста, то не приходилось качать весь клиент, а просто можно бы было скачать не большой файлик, заменить им тот что уже есть и таким образом "обновить" клиент... =) Я не очень представляю как это сделать потому как я больше в веб-программированиии, но если по аналогии, то можно сделать первый файл "главный", который будет просто включать в себя строки из каких то заменяемых файлов рядом, а потом уже будет запускаться...
06.07.2009 в 17:35

Тотальная неудачница и убийца жёстких дисков.
Lapulia

Тут есть большая разница. О существовании L.P.M. одмины знают, и он даже ездил к ним в Краснодар работать (где благополучно потерялся на энное время).

А еще может быть попробовать сделать сам клиент из нескольких файлов, что бы они собирались в целый и уже тогда запускался. Для чего? Для того что бы если нужно было заменить на пример метод отправки поста, то не приходилось качать весь клиент, а просто можно бы было скачать не большой файлик, заменить им тот что уже есть и таким образом "обновить" клиент... =) Я не очень представляю как это сделать потому как я больше в веб-программированиии, но если по аналогии, то можно сделать первый файл "главный", который будет просто включать в себя строки из каких то заменяемых файлов рядом, а потом уже будет запускаться...

Боюсь, что при замере меньше метра овчинка выделки не стоит ^^' Это я вам как программистка говорю ^^'
06.07.2009 в 22:29

Живи так – чтобы люди, столкнувшись с тобой, улыбнулись, а, общаясь с тобой, стали чуточку счастливей...
О существовании L.P.M. одмины знают, и он даже ездил к ним в Краснодар работать
тогда вообще не понимаю этих админов :nope:
06.07.2009 в 22:32

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
а на каком языке написана программа? там есть редактор "что вижу то и получаю"?
07.07.2009 в 07:04

Тотальная неудачница и убийца жёстких дисков.
Lapulia

Вот и я тоже ^^

Чувак с другой планеты

На каком-то борландовском. Не то Дельфи, не то Билдер, ибо все характерные фокусы присутствуют.

Визуальный редактор - кажись DHTML Edit Control или как-то так. Или RTF Text Box... Не помню точно.
10.07.2009 в 13:31

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
DHTML Edit Control или как-то так. Или RTF Text Box... не то чего я ожидал, но всё равно спасибо =)

Еще одно предложение:
Если писать пост, а потмо нажать на крестик, то он (пост) удалится. Помоему эт не хорошо, может присваивать таким постам метку "черновик"? И тогда создать еще закладочку "черновики", куда будут уходить записи вроде этих и просто неотправленные, тогда их искать будет проще
11.07.2009 в 09:17

Тотальная неудачница и убийца жёстких дисков.
не то чего я ожидал, но всё равно спасибо =)

Чудес не бывает ^^
26.07.2009 в 21:41

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
Еще такая штука. Там же есть "визуальный редактор" и "режим редактирования кода". так вот если в режиме редактирования кода нажать на красную строку, то она будет отображаться символами, хотя если её вставить в "вызуальном редакторе" (или переключиться туда-обратно) то всё ок...
27.07.2009 в 10:29

Тотальная неудачница и убийца жёстких дисков.
нажать на красную строку

TAB? ^^'
27.07.2009 в 11:44

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
А смысл тогда в этой кнопочке если красная срока-таб?
27.07.2009 в 15:30

Тотальная неудачница и убийца жёстких дисков.
Вы вообще о чём? ^^'
27.07.2009 в 15:36

Успокой мой пьяный разум многоликая река. Пусть отныне вдохновляют лишь камни да вода.
Эх ладно... Не важно